Output 949b7523277731e4b121e4bac0fadef7bbb3154276e1c91f39b96bfbb1858313:3

value
22941737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e550605aabf6675fc660ce883984b26aa336d824 OP_EQUAL
address
MUofG1SUFq5sNRQAESDLYRtJxdbtnudAfs
transaction
949b7523277731e4b121e4bac0fadef7bbb3154276e1c91f39b96bfbb1858313
spent
true